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ad Ingredients

For the Salad
Cottage cheese – Provides creaminess and protein; substitute with Greek yogurt for a tangy alternative.
Large eggs – The base of the salad, contributing protein and texture; ensure they are hard-boiled for best results.
Scallions/Spring onions – Add freshness and mild onion flavor; can substitute with chives for a similar taste.
Mayonnaise – Adds creaminess and richness to the dressing; for a lighter version, use low-fat mayonnaise or Greek yogurt.
Dijon mustard – Provides tang and depth; substitute with yellow mustard if unavailable.
Fine sea salt – Enhances flavors; adjust to taste.
Black pepper – Adds warmth and subtle spice; freshly ground is ideal.
Red pepper flakes – For heat; adjust the quantity to preference or omit for a milder flavor.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ad

Step 1: Boil the Eggs
Place your large eggs in a medium-sized pot and cover them with cold water, ensuring they’re submerged by about an inch. Bring the water to a rolling boil over medium-high heat. Once boiling, turn off the heat, cover the pot with a lid, and let the eggs sit for 7-8 minutes. This process cooks the eggs to perfection, resulting in firm whites and creamy yolks.

Step 2: Cool Eggs
After the sitting time is up, carefully strain the hot water from the pot. Immediately transfer the eggs into a bowl filled with cold water ice cubes, allowing them to cool for about 2 minutes. This quick cooling not only halts the cooking process but also makes peeling easier, preventing any unwanted shell fragments from spoiling your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ad.

Step 3: Chop Eggs
Once the eggs are cool, gently tap them on a hard surface to crack the shell, then peel under a stream of cold running water if needed. Halve four of the eggs, placing the yolks in a mixing bowl, and finely chop the remaining egg whites and any intact yolks. The contrasting textures of the chopped eggs will add a delightful bite to your egg salad.

Step 4: Prepare Dressing
In your mixing bowl, mash the reserved yolks with cottage cheese, mayonnaise, and Dijon mustard using a fork until you achieve a smooth, creamy consistency. This luscious dressing infuses the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ad with tanginess and richness, providing the perfect flavorful base to complement the eggs.

Step 5: Combine Ingredients
In a large mixing bowl, combine the chopped egg whites, remaining cottage cheese, and the finely chopped scallions or spring onions. Gently fold in the prepared dressing, ensuring everything is evenly coated and well mixed. Enhance the flavor by seasoning the salad with fine sea salt, freshly ground black pepper, and red pepper flakes if desired.

Step 6: Chill
Cover the bowl with plastic wrap or a lid, then refrigerate the assembled salad for at least 30 minutes. Chilling allows the flavors of your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ad to meld beautifully, creating a refreshing and satisfying dish for your meal prep or lunch. Just before serving, give it a final stir and sprinkle with additional red pepper flakes if you like an extra kick!

Expert Tips for the Best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ad

  • Perfectly Boiled Eggs: Ensure the eggs are hard-boiled and not overcooked to prevent a greenish hue in the yolk. A quick cooling in cold water helps avoid this.

  • Customize Creaminess: For an even creamier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ad, feel free to add more mayonnaise or a dollop of Greek yogurt—switches that also enhance flavor!

  • Flavor Balance: Adjust seasoning gradually, especially the salt and pepper, to suit your taste preferences. Taste as you mix to achieve that perfect balance.

  • Storage Savvy: Store leftovers in an airtight container and consume within three days for optimal freshness—this will also allow flavors to meld beautifully!

  • Add a Crunch: For added texture, consider folding in some diced bell peppers, celery, or cucumber just before serving—these can brighten the salad significantly.

How to Store and Freeze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ad

Fridge: Store your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. This duration allows flavors to deepen and intensify.

Freezer: For best results, avoid freezing the salad as the texture of the cottage cheese and eggs may change when thawed, becoming watery and unappetizing.

Reheating: This salad is best enjoyed chilled, so there’s no need for reheating. Just give it a good stir before serving to refresh its creamy consistency.

Make Ahead Options

This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ad is a dream for meal prep enthusiasts! You can hard-boil the eggs and prepare the creamy dressing (cottage cheese, mayonnaise, and Dijon mustard) up to 24 hours in advance, allowing the flavors to meld beautifully. Simply store the components separately in airtight containers in the refrigerator to maintain freshness. When you’re ready to enjoy your salad, chop the eggs and mix everything together along with the scallions and seasonings, then chill for an additional 30 minutes for the best flavor. This prep-ahead method not only saves you time but ensures your delicious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ad is just as delightful on busy weeknights!

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ad Recipe FAQs

What type of cottage cheese should I use?
I recommend using small curd cottage cheese for that perfect creamy texture. If you’re looking for a tangy alternative, Greek yogurt works splendidly as a substitute!

How long can I store the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ad in the fridge?
You can keep this delicious salad in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. This timeframe allows the flavors to meld beautifully, making each bite even more satisfying.

Can I freeze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ad?
It’s best to avoid freezing the salad, as the cottage cheese and eggs may separate and lose their pleasant textures once thawed, resulting in a watery dish. Stick to refrigeration to maintain that creamy goodness!

What should I do if my eggs are overcooked?
If you accidentally overcook the eggs (leading to those greenish hues), don’t fret! Simply chop them finely and mix them into the salad with a splash of additional mayonnaise or Greek yogurt to help counterbalance the dryness.

Is this recipe suitable for those with egg allergies?
Unfortunately, this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ad isn’t suitable for individuals with egg allergies. You can, however, experiment with tofu as a substitute for a plant-based alternative, though the flavors will differ from the original recipe.

Can I make this salad ahead of time?
Absolutely! In fact, making the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ad a day in advance allows the flavors to meld intricately. Just be sure to store it in the refrigerator and give it a stir before serving for a refreshingly creamy experience.

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ad

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ad: Creamy, Quick & Low-Carb Treat

A creamy and satisfying Keto Cottage Cheese Egg Salad perfect for a low-carb diet, blending hard-boiled eggs and cottage cheese.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 15 minutes
Chill Time 30 minutes
Total Time 1 hour
Servings: 4 servings
Course: Salad
Cuisine: Keto
Calories: 200

Ingredients
  

For the Salad
  • 1 cup cottage cheese or substitute with Greek yogurt for a tangy alternative
  • 6 large eggs hard-boiled
  • 2 stalks scallions or spring onions; can substitute with chives
  • 1/2 cup mayonnaise or use low-fat mayonnaise or Greek yogurt for a lighter version
  • 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ard or substitute with yellow mustard
  • 1/2 teaspoon fine sea salt adjust to taste
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per freshly ground is ideal
  • 1/4 teaspoon red pepper flakes adjust to preference or omit

Equipment

  • Pot
  • mixing bowl
  • Fork

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. Place your large eggs in a medium-sized pot and cover them with cold water, ensuring they’re submerged by about an inch. Bring the water to a rolling boil over medium-high heat. Once boiling, turn off the heat, cover the pot with a lid, and let the eggs sit for 7-8 minutes.
  2. After the sitting time is up, carefully strain the hot water from the pot. Immediately transfer the eggs into a bowl filled with cold water ice cubes, allowing them to cool for about 2 minutes.
  3. Once the eggs are cool, gently tap them on a hard surface to crack the shell, then peel under a stream of cold running water if needed. Halve four of the eggs, placing the yolks in a mixing bowl, and finely chop the remaining egg whites and any intact yolks.
  4. In your mixing bowl, mash the reserved yolks with cottage cheese, mayonnaise, and Dijon mustard using a fork until you achieve a smooth, creamy consistency.
  5. In a large mixing bowl, combine the chopped egg whites, remaining cottage cheese, and the finely chopped scallions or spring onions. Gently fold in the prepared dressing.
  6. Cover the bowl with plastic wrap or a lid, then refrigerate the assembled salad for at least 30 minutes.

Nutrition

Serving: 1cupCalories: 200kcalCarbohydrates: 3gProtein: 15gFat: 12gSaturated Fat: 3gPolyunsaturated Fat: 1gMonounsaturated Fat: 8gCholesterol: 250mgSodium: 300mgPotassium: 200mgSugar: 2gVitamin A: 400IUVitamin C: 1mgCalcium: 150mgIron: 1mg
